Perfect Square
2072470067025555922645013324618401 is a perfect square (45524389803989201 × 45524389803989201)
2072470067025555922645013324618401 is a perfect square (45524389803989201 × 45524389803989201)
2072470067025555922645013324618401 is odd
Previous odd number is 2072470067025555922645013324618399
Next odd number is 2072470067025555922645013324618403
110011000101110001111111111001110001010001111100101010111111100101001101000100000000111011010111101101010100001
8901532874309061187977921008258710705920787951445345725913662732286353670150856602558669514333535201
4295132178716912258433368269357818444647593260376726745532267796801